Louis Saha hails Man Utd for snubbing Brighton star Evan Ferguson

Louis Saha has hailed his former club Manchester United for signing Rasmus Hojlund this summer instead of alternative transfer target Evan Ferguson.

Ferguson, a lifelong United supporter, was said to be moving to Old Trafford in the summer, but the Red Devils signed Hojlund from Atalanta in his place.

Following his remarkable breakthrough at Brighton, Irish striker Ferguson has drawn interest from a number of top teams, with Manchester City now considering a move.

In 25 appearances last season, the 18-year-old scored ten goals, earning him a new long-term contract on the south coast.

Ferguson, however, has already scored four goals in four games this season, including a hat-trick against Newcastle the previous time out.

Hojlund, meanwhile, overcame an ailment that prevented him from playing on Sunday and made his United debut in the 3-1 loss against Arsenal.

Saha, a former United striker, is certain that Erik ten Hag’s team made the right choice by selecting Hojlund over Ferguson, a standout for the Seagulls.

Rasmus Hojlund was Manchester United’s ideal aim rather than Evan Ferguson, To Paddy Power, Saha spoke.

“Both guys are outstanding and have exciting potential, but there should never be any second-guessing when choosing.

Ferguson scored three goals over the weekend, and Hojlund made his debut, but drawing analogies between their two separate professional histories is inappropriate.

Ferguson is performing well, which is fantastic for Brighton, but for the time being, the focus is on Manchester United and the players they have available.

Hojlund came on for 25 minutes and did a great job; his strength and power were evident. This is good for United because, except from him, the team lacks any true target men.

Due to his strength and quickness, he may be able to free up some space between the two centre defenders.

‘I’m sure that’s the right decision for Manchester United, but it will be quite intriguing to watch how he can adjust physically after a few games,’ said the commentator.
